A small aircraft accelerated down a runway at 4.0 m/s²
Radda [10]

Given data in the problem :-

  • Acceleration (a) = 4.0 m/s^2
  • Initial velocity (u) = 0 m/s
  • Final velocity (v) = 34 m/s
  • Distance travelled by aircraft (S) =  ?

From Newton's Laws of Motion we know that ,

v = u + at  [t = Time taken by aircraft to cover the distance]

⇒ 34 = 0 + 4t

⇒ t = 34/4 s

∴  t = 8.5 s

From Newton's Laws of Motion we also know that ,

S = u.t + 1/2a.t^2

⇒ S = 0×8.5 + 1/2 × 4 × (8.5)^2 m

∴  S = 144.50 m

Thus the distance travelled by the aircraft while accelerating is 144.50 meter .
